The Power of Personalization: Gifts That Say 'You're One of a Kind'

In a world saturated with mass-produced items, a personalized gift stands out. It shows you've invested time and thought, creating something unique that reflects your relationship. In 2026, personalization has reached new heights of sophistication and accessibility.
  • Custom Star Maps: Commemorate a significant date – your anniversary, first date, or even their birthday – with a beautifully designed map of the stars as they appeared on that momentous occasion. Many online services allow you to customize the style, colors, and add a heartfelt message.
  • Engraved Jewelry: A timeless classic, elevated. Beyond initials, consider engraving a short, meaningful quote, a soundwave of your voice saying 'I love you,' or coordinates of a special place. Choose from classic metals like silver and gold, or explore more contemporary materials.
  • Personalized Photo Albums or Scrapbooks: Curate your favorite memories together. Modern printing services make it easy to create professional-looking photo books, or you can go the traditional route with a scrapbook, adding handwritten notes and mementos.
  • Custom Bobbleheads or Figurines: For a touch of fun and whimsy, commission a custom bobblehead or figurine that resembles you and your partner. It’s a lighthearted and unique keepsake that’s sure to bring a smile.

Experiences Over Things: Creating Lasting Memories

Sometimes, the most cherished gifts aren't tangible objects but shared experiences. In 2026, the emphasis on experiences is stronger than ever, offering a chance to connect and create new memories together.
  • Weekend Getaway: Surprise them with a romantic escape. This could be a cozy cabin in the mountains, a beachfront villa, or a vibrant city break. The key is to choose a destination that appeals to both of you.
  • Cooking Class or Workshop: Learn a new skill together. Whether it's mastering Italian pasta making, exploring mixology, or even pottery, a shared activity fosters connection and provides a fun, hands-on experience.
  • Concert or Theater Tickets: Does your special someone have a favorite band, musician, or play? Gifting tickets to a live performance is a fantastic way to share an exciting evening and create lasting memories.
  • Spa Day or Couple's Massage: Indulge in relaxation and pampering. A day at the spa, or a rejuvenating couple's massage, is the perfect way to de-stress and reconnect.

Thoughtful Gifts for the Hobbyist and the Homebody

Consider their passions and interests. A gift tailored to their hobbies shows you pay attention and support what they love.
  • For the Bookworm: A first edition of their favorite novel, a subscription to a literary magazine, or a comfortable reading chair with a personalized bookmark.
  • For the Tech Enthusiast: The latest smart home gadgets, high-quality headphones, or an innovative piece of tech they've been eyeing.
  • For the Home Chef: A unique kitchen gadget, artisanal ingredients, a personalized apron, or a subscription to a gourmet food box.
  • For the Wellness Advocate: High-quality essential oils, a yoga mat with a custom design, a fitness tracker, or a subscription to a meditation app.

Handmade with Love: The Unbeatable Charm of DIY

There's a special kind of magic in a gift made by hand. It's a testament to your effort and affection.
  • Knitted Scarf or Blanket: If you have knitting skills, a cozy, handmade item is incredibly personal and practical.
  • Homemade Treats: Bake their favorite cookies, cake, or even create a gourmet meal from scratch.
  • Hand-Painted Art: If you're artistically inclined, a painting or drawing can be a deeply meaningful gift.
  • DIY Photo Collage: Print out your favorite photos together and arrange them in a creative collage or shadow box.
